Camshaft Position Sensor Intermittent cranking without starting can be the most frustrating type of problem to diagnose. The engine camshaft sensor can be a common cause of this type of no start. The camshaft position sensor is referenced at startup by the ECU to determine which valves are open and which are closed and compare that to piston position to fire the injectors and ignition coil at the right time. Typically even intermittent camshaft positions sensor failure will result in a code stored in the ECU so be sure to check the ECU for codes even if you don't have a check engine light on. The camshaft position sensor is located on the back of the exhaust cam and is held on with Torx 40 fasteners. Please check fitment listed below to ensure products will fit your specific vehicle.
